What is the Eligibility Criteria for EAMCET 2014

What is the Eligibility Criteria for EAMCET 2014

Jawaharlal Nehru Technological University (JNTU), Hyderabad is all set to conduct Engineering, Agriculture and Medical Common Entrance Test (EAMCET 2014) on behalf of APSCHE.

 

EAMCET 2014 is the qualifying entrance exam for admission to the first year of the following undergraduate professional courses offered for the academic year 2014-15 in the University & private unaided and affiliated professional colleges in the state of Andhra Pradesh.

Before applying to the EAMCET, candidates should know the eligibility criteria for the programmes, they are applying for.

Eligibility Criteria:

  • Candidates should be of Indian Nationality or Persons of Indian Origin (PIO) / Overseas Citizen of India (OCI) Card Holders.
  • Candidates should belong to the state of Andhra Pradesh. The candidates should satisfy local / non - local status requirements as laid down in the Andhra Pradesh Education Institutions (Regulations of Admission) order, 1974 as subsequently amended.

For B.Tech, B.Pharm and B.Sc:

  • Candidates should have passed or appeared for the final year of intermediate examination (10+2) with Mathematics, Physics along with Chemistry / Biotechnology / Biology as optionals or related vocational courses, conducted by the Board of Intermediate Examination.
  • Candidates should have passed or appeared in the final year of the Diploma examination in Engineering conducted by the State Board of Technical Education and Training, Andhra Pradesh or any other examination recognized as equivalent thereto by the State Board of Technical Education and Training, A.P .
  • Candidates should obtain at least 45% of marks (40% in case of candidates belonging to reserved category) in the subjects specified taken together at 10+2 pattern.
  • In the case of Engineering and Pharmacy courses, candidates should have completed 16 years of age, as on 31 December of the year of admission. There is no upper age limit.
  • In the case of B.Tech (Dairy Technology), B.Tech. (Ag. Engineering), B.Tech. (FST) and B.Sc. (CA & BM), candidates should have completed 17 years of age as on 31 December of the year of admission and an upper age limit of 22 years for all the general categiry candidates and 25 years for the Scheduled Caste and Scheduled Tribe candidates, as on 31 December of the year of admissions.

For B.Sc. (Ag.) / B.Sc. (Hort.) / B.V.Sc. & A.H. / B.F.Sc:
Candidates should have passed or appeared for the final year of Intermediate Examination (10+2 pattern) or any examination recognised as equivalent thereto by the Board of Intermediate Education .

For MBBS / BDS :

  • Candidates should have passed or appeared for the final year of the Intermediate Examination (10+2 pattern) or equivalent examination with Physics, Chemistry, Biology (Botany and Zoology) / Biotechnology and English individually and must have obtained 50% (40% for SC/ST) marks taken together in Physics, Chemistry, Biology (Botany and Zoology) / Biotechnology at the qualifying examination.
  • Candidates should have completed 17 years of age as on 31 December of the year of admission.

For BAMS / BHMS / BNYS :

  • Candidates should have passed or appeared for the final year of the Intermediate Examination (10+2 pattern) with Physics, Chemistry and Biology optionals, conducted by the Board of Intermediate Education, Andhra Pradesh or any other examination recognised by the University as equivalent thereto.
  • Candidates should obtain at least 45% marks (40% in case of candidate belonging to reserved category) in the subjects specified taken together in the qualifying examination.
